Staff Data Analyst

Remote, Oregon, United States, United States
Data

About You

You are an experienced data analyst with a track record of extracting insights and actionable information from structured data. You have built dashboards for daily review, summarized results for executive stakeholders, and explained nuanced findings for non-technical audiences. You work with diverse teams who come to you with half-formed problems to refine their needs into answerable questions, answer those questions, and work with them until they understand the implications.

Job Responsibilities

  • Build dashboards using business intelligence software on large relational databases, both customer-facing and for internal customers
  • Perform initial analysis of complex use cases to help define the process and data schemas required in a timely manner while laying the groundwork for future growth
  • Work closely with product management and architecture to provide input on product and technical decisions to ensure that the requisite data is being collected to answer questions, drive business decisions, and inform the market
  • Develop, support, and optimize semantic data layers used for self-service reporting
  • Perform ad-hoc analyses for stakeholders on a variety of teams, including product, marketing, and engineering
  • Use LookML to describe dimensions, aggregates, calculations and data relationships in a SQL database
  • Inform schema design and ETL process decision making
  • Improve the end user’s experience through documentation, webinars, and hands-on training
  • Support administration of our business intelligence software
  • Investigate data integrity issues and propose solutions

Experience and Skills

  • 7+ year of data analysis or analytics experience
  • Demonstrated experience in querying large data sets and relational databases (SQL)
  • Understanding of the concepts of conditional logic and language syntax of programming languages
  • Significant experience with web-based business intelligence tools such as Looker, Tableau, Chartio, or similar
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to explain complex data concepts in simple terms.
  • Bonus points for some scripting skills, such as using Python or R for data analysis

Compensation at Airship
Airship’s compensation is determined by a variety of factors including market data, experience ladders, and geographical location. The starting salary range for this position is $132,000 - $149,000 per year. Some roles may also be eligible for commission, bonus, competitive equity packages and other performance incentives. In addition, we also provide an extensive suite of Benefits offerings as part of our Total Rewards approach to compensation.
